A new generation of media has emerged which has never existed before the Internet.
Instagram, youtube, Facebook has bread it’s own media darlings which in some cases can attract an enormous amount of followers.
Often the fame comes through a feedback loop. Traditional media picks it up from social media and broadcasts to a large well-defined audience. This gathers more interest more clicks, more views which again makes it more likely that traditional media will find a story from these outlets and let it go mainstream.

Steve Jobs
Steve Jobs became famous during the first decade of the 21st century when the ipod turned the music industry upside down. Until then he was not the global phenomenon which he became with a number of blockbuster inventions at the helmet of Apple Inc.
ipod
iphone
ipad
imac
unfortunately he passed away in 2011 so he did not have the time to crack the TV market. But still an astonishing performance over a lifetime. From the early days at Reed College and until turning Apple into the world’s most valuable company.
